Which plan offers the best value
The best value depends on how you use Gemini. For occasional or exploratory users, a pay-as-you-go approach or the basic monthly plan tends to be most economical — you avoid paying for features you don’t use. For regular, heavy use, an annual plan or a higher-tier subscription can be better value because it typically bundles additional features and priority access that lower plans don’t include.
We recommend mapping your monthly usage (hours, API calls, or feature needs) and comparing that against what each tier includes. In our experience, the break-even point is when you consistently hit the limits of a lower tier; at that point the upgrade often pays for itself.
